1. The Biomedical Equipment Area was created on August 28, 2009, with the Head of the
General Services and Maintenance Unit being Mr. Guillermo Aguilar Aduvire, due to
the increase in medium and high complexity equipment, through the SHOCK program.
OF INVESTMENTS, for which it was necessary to provide technical support in
maintenance of biomedical equipment and have suitable technical personnel, since
then it started with 04 electronic technicians, 01 appointed personnel, 01 CAS server,
01 IST practitioner and 01 University practitioner Private of Tacna.

2. The Hipolito Unanue Hospital in Tacna currently has a number of 574 biomedical
pieces of equipment in good, regular and paralyzed operational status. Which are
distributed in the different Services and departments of our hospital; Surgery,
Medicine, Pediatrics, Neonatology, Emergency, ICU, Obstetrics Gynecology, Surgical
Center, Serciquem, Clinical Laboratory and Pathology, Diagnostic Imaging, Tomography
Service and Outpatient Clinics. (Cardiology Service, Urology Service,
Otorhinolaryngology Service, Service of Ophthalmology) and Dept. of Physical
Medicine and Rehabilitation.

3. HUMAN RESOURCES

The Biomedical Equipment Area has a reduced Electronics staff, 01 appointed and 02
CAS, limited in sustainable technical support for preventive and corrective
maintenance activity for hospital equipment.

5. LIMITATIONS

The personnel working in the Biomedical Equipment Area is insufficient to fully cover the
demand for services and departments in technical support, and they are also limited in their
functions due to the lack of a greater number of qualified human resources, tools, and
supplies. , high turnover materials and spare parts, as well as permanent specialized training
for the innovation of modern equipment in our hospital.

These limitations and lack of personnel in the Biomedical Equipment Area have resulted in
non-compliance with the execution of the preventive maintenance plan scheduled for 2016
and 2017. Likewise, deterioration and breakdowns in biomedical equipment have increased
prematurely. The same will cause considerable expenses to the Hospital in hiring third-party
services to perform corrective maintenance and purchase high-cost spare parts. As is the case
with Volumetric ventilators in the ICU Service and in the Neonatology Service, the UPS, plasma
conservator and other equipment, these drawbacks influence the quality of care service for
hospital patients.

Consequently, the General Services Unit Headquarters must manage the strengthening of the
Biomedical Equipment Ares with the hiring of 04 Biomedical Electronic Technicians, in order to
provide guaranteed technical support, consequently reducing premature deterioration and
paralysis of biomedical equipment in Critical Services. , the same as would minimize high
corrective maintenance costs by third-party services, to prolong the useful life of medical
equipment it is necessary to apply the scheduled preventive maintenance plan . Avoid
SUSALUD Observations and SANCTIONS.

6.- FINANCIAL RESOURCES


Due to everything described above, it is easy to determine that the BIOMEDICAL EQUIPMENT
AREA has no participation in the budget assigned to the General Service and Maintenance
Unit.

7.- MULTY-ANNUAL BUDGET 2016 AND 2017

In 2016, the Hospital has not received a budget for the multi-annual maintenance plan for
health facilities, despite having had full maintenance of biomedical equipment approved by
the digiem (general directorate of infrastructure, equipment and maintenance). financed by
the MEF/ DGIEM as is the case in 2015. Consequently, last year no scheduled preventive
maintenance was carried out according to the preventive maintenance plan, this year no
scheduled preventive or corrective maintenance was carried out due to lack of resources in the
usgm and the area of biomedical equipment, it is a lack of insufficient budget and technical
staff, in 2016 no budget was managed for the regional government of Tacna to finance the
preventive and corrective maintenance plan (multi-year maintenance plan-2016), approved by
the DGIEM). For this year, pertinent procedures are expected before the corresponding
authorities, the budget for the execution of the 2017 preventive and corrective maintenance
plan, since the biomedical equipment no longer has accessory benefits under warranty, so the
biomedical equipment of the project of modernization pass to the operation and maintenance
coverage by the Hipolito Unanue Hospital of Tacna

8.-TERMINATION OF ACCESSORY BENEFITS (preventive maintenance under warranty)

It should be noted that the biomedical equipment suppliers of the “ Modernization of medical
equipment of the Tacna region Hospital ” project will end with accessory services under
warranty (March-2017 and others April-2017). Starting in the second half of this current year,
the hospital will assume the cost of OPERATION AND MAINTENANCE of the biomedical
equipment, preserving investments of 22,000,000.00 (twenty two million soles), so the current
state of operation should not be lost sight of. and operation of hospital equipment, in the
different services and departments of our hospital.

12.-SWOT AREA OF BIOMEDICAL EQUIPMENT

A. STRENGTH

Biomedical Area organized and reflected in the USGM and HHUT organizational chart,
currently has 02 qualified biomedical technicians 01 in charge of the Area, who provide
scheduled maintenance technical support to the hospital's biomedical equipment in an
efficient and safe manner. As well as measuring equipment and instruments, for calibration
of parameters in some equipment through electronic simulators and standardized
standards.

B. OPPORTUNITIES
The Biomedical Area of the Hospital has the great opportunity to grow as a specialized
Technical Area or clinical engineering of biomedical equipment, due to the growth of
biomedical equipment in the different services and departments of our hospital, through
the “Improvement of equipment in the Hipolito Unanue Hospital in Tacna”, Financed by the
Regional Government of Tacna and the Multiannual Equipment Plan for 2018.
The staff of the Hospital's Biomedical Equipment Area has the great opportunity to receive
specialized training in the conservation, maintenance and repair of biomedical equipment,
during the equipment and modernization process at the Hipolito Unanue Hospital in Tacna.
For the approval of our institution, therefore the patients and the Tacna community.

C. WEAKNESSES
The Biomedical Equipment Area with reference to sustainability of specialized technical
support is limited to comply with the activity plan and preventive maintenance program, it
does not satisfy 100% of the demand for preventive and corrective maintenance services
requested by the different services and departments. , it is only 30% fulfilled. Due to the
following shortcomings and deficiencies that must be corrected by the powers, Executive
Management, Administration, OPE, USGM and Logistics:

 Lack of spare parts, supplies, and high-turnover accessories for biomedical


equipment.
 Lack of budget for the 2017 Preventive Maintenance Plan scheduled for the
execution of preventive and corrective maintenance of biomedical equipment in
the hospital.
 Absence of objectives and goals in the USGM in the horizon of the year.
 Location of the Biomedical Area in an inadequate, narrow environment, exposing
technical personnel and biomedical equipment at risk, in cases of natural
phenomena and/or flooding, steam leaks, insecurity and others.
 Insufficient specialized technical personnel to strengthen sustainable technical
support for the maintenance of biomedical equipment throughout the hospital
environment.
 Lack of specialized training for maintenance of sophisticated and complex high-cost
equipment.
 Lack of software for maintenance management of hospital equipment.
 Lack of historical records of biomedical equipment due to lack of maintenance
software
D. THREAT
The Biomedical Equipment Area has the following aspects to take into account for its
evaluation and correction:

 Paralysis and premature deterioration of biomedical equipment in the different


hospital services due to the absence of preventive maintenance. Due to lack of
spare parts and accessories.
 Growth of financial expenses due to lack of preventive maintenance.
 Outsourcing of preventive and corrective maintenance services on biomedical
equipment parallel to the biomedical area of the hospital through Service.
 Desertion of technicians trained in the hospital to other similar institutions

16.-CONLUSIONS

a) The various factors that limit the operational and resolution capacity of the
BIOMEDICAL EQUIPMENT AREA are clearly reflected by the lack of human resources
and financial resources to sustain the guaranteed technical support in the
maintenance activity.
b) The 2019 preventive maintenance plan remains to be implemented for the medical
equipment in the different Services of the Hipolito Unanue Hospital in Tacna.

c) Repair and maintenance costs would be lower if the Biomedical Equipment Area of the
Hospital had a greater number of suitable human resources that allow preventive and
corrective maintenance to be carried out in a guaranteed, safe and reliable manner,
since major failures are reduced in this way.

d) The Biomedical Equipment Area does not have a manual of technical procedures,
instructions that would allow us to improve planning, programming, execution,
supervision and control of activities inherent to preventive maintenance.

e) The different companies that provide biomedical equipment culminated in carrying


out preventive maintenance under warranty (ancillary benefits) according to the
programming offered, now being covered by the BIOMEDICAL EQUIPMENT AREA –
USGM of the HHUT – GRT.

f) The HHUT Biomedical Equipment Modernization project is in the liquidation period, so


the conformities for accessory benefits and conformity with the DEPOSIT LETTER are
currently being issued.

17.-SUGGESTIONS

a) Implement cost center and budgets for maintenance of biomedical equipment in order
to provide sustainability in technical support.

b) Implement a systematized maintenance plan for 2017 and 2018, which will allow us to
have a budget to plan, schedule, execute, evaluate and control the preventive and
corrective maintenance process, with sustained technical support.

c) Implement with a greater number of specialized human resources and economic


resources to reduce premature deterioration of equipment and meet the general
objectives of the hospital and therefore the patients.

d) Implement with tools, supplies, accessories and spare parts for the Biomedical
Equipment Area, in order to comply with the preventive and corrective maintenance
plan for the institution's equipment.
